What must you do before touching or tasting any materials in the lab?

Never touch or taste materials unless instructed by the teacher.

Which piece of equipment flushes hazardous chemicals out of your eyes?

Eyewash Station.

100

Is "The liquid in the beaker is blue" an observation or an inference?

Observation (it relies directly on the sense of sight).

What two safety steps are required before working near chemicals or flames?

Wear safety goggles and tie back long hair.

Identify the inference: "The ground outside is wet, so it must have rained last night."

"It must have rained last night".

Predict what happens when red food coloring drops into hot water vs. cold water.

It spreads faster in hot water because warm particles move quicker.

You spot a cracked test tube before starting a lab. What is the hazard and proper rule?

Hazard: Glass shattering or causing cuts. Rule: Report broken glass immediately and do not use damaged glassware.

Why can two scientists look at identical animal tracks and draw different inferences?

They apply different prior knowledge and reasoning to the same facts.

Turn this inference into an observation: "The animal was running fast."

"The animal's footprints are spaced far apart in the mud".

What main element separates a scientific observation from a prediction?

Observations focus on present facts; predictions focus on future outcomes based on evidence.
